BURBANK, Calif. (KABC) -- Burbank police have identified the man they say shot and killed their police K-9, Spike . They say the suspect was a documented gang member.
Police say 37-year-old Jose Domingo Ayala Alas from Palmdale was a passenger in a car they were trying to pull over for tinted windows on Saturday.
Investigators say he jumped out, ran up the 5 Freeway on-ramp near Buena Vista Street, jumped over the freeway embankment wall and ran into a nearby neighborhood.
Officers used a police K-9 and a police helicopter to search for the suspect. When Spike located him, Ayala Alas reportedly fired multiple rounds, shooting Spike. He then fled on foot, Burbank police say.
Spike was taken to a local emergency veterinarian, where he was pronounced dead.
